1. Understanding the Eco Display in Your Mercedes
The Eco Display Mercedes is an innovative feature designed to provide real-time feedback on your driving habits, helping you optimize fuel efficiency and minimize your carbon footprint. By monitoring various parameters such as acceleration, braking, and coasting, the Eco Display offers valuable insights into how you can adjust your driving style to achieve better mileage.
1.1 What is the Eco Display?
The Eco Display is essentially a sophisticated onboard computer that analyzes your driving behavior. It then presents this data in an easy-to-understand format on your dashboard. This real-time feedback empowers you to make informed decisions about your driving habits, leading to improved fuel economy and reduced emissions.
1.2 Key Components of the Eco Display
The Eco Display typically incorporates several key components to provide a comprehensive overview of your driving efficiency:
- Acceleration Indicator: This gauge monitors how quickly you accelerate. Rapid acceleration consumes more fuel, so the indicator encourages smoother, more gradual increases in speed.
- Braking Indicator: Similar to the acceleration indicator, this tracks how aggressively you brake. Hard braking wastes energy and reduces fuel efficiency. The Eco Display promotes anticipatory driving, allowing you to coast and brake gently whenever possible.
- Coasting Indicator: This function measures how often you allow the vehicle to coast without applying the accelerator or brake. Coasting is an efficient way to maintain momentum and conserve fuel.
- Gear Shift Indicator: In manual transmission vehicles, this indicator suggests optimal gear changes for maximum fuel efficiency.
- Fuel Consumption Display: This shows real-time and average fuel consumption, providing a direct measure of your driving efficiency.

2. Decoding the Eco Display: Understanding the Metrics
To fully leverage the Eco Display, it’s essential to understand the various metrics it presents and how they relate to your driving habits.
2.1 Interpreting the Acceleration Indicator
The acceleration indicator typically displays a scale or bar graph that reflects the rate at which you are accelerating. The goal is to keep the indicator within the “eco-friendly” zone, which usually corresponds to gentle and gradual acceleration.
- Green Zone: Indicates efficient acceleration. You are applying just enough throttle to maintain or gradually increase speed without wasting fuel.
- Yellow Zone: Suggests moderate acceleration. While not excessively wasteful, there is room for improvement. Try easing off the throttle slightly to see if you can maintain speed within the green zone.
- Red Zone: Indicates aggressive acceleration. You are using excessive throttle, which consumes a significant amount of fuel. Ease off the accelerator and try to accelerate more gradually.
2.2 Analyzing the Braking Indicator
The braking indicator functions similarly to the acceleration indicator, providing feedback on the intensity of your braking. The aim is to minimize hard braking and maximize coasting.
- Green Zone: Indicates gentle braking or coasting. You are either allowing the vehicle to slow down naturally or applying the brakes lightly and gradually.
- Yellow Zone: Suggests moderate braking. While not ideal, it’s better than hard braking. Try to anticipate stops and slow down earlier to avoid excessive braking.
- Red Zone: Indicates hard braking. You are applying the brakes forcefully, which wastes energy and reduces fuel efficiency. Increase your following distance and anticipate traffic flow to avoid sudden stops.
2.3 Maximizing Coasting Efficiency
The coasting indicator measures how often you allow the vehicle to coast without applying the accelerator or brake. Coasting is an incredibly efficient way to maintain momentum and conserve fuel, especially when approaching intersections or descending hills.
- High Coasting Score: Indicates frequent coasting. You are effectively using the vehicle’s momentum to maintain speed and minimize fuel consumption.
- Low Coasting Score: Suggests infrequent coasting. You may be relying too heavily on the accelerator and brake, which reduces fuel efficiency. Try to anticipate traffic flow and coast more often.
2.4 Understanding Gear Shift Recommendations
In manual transmission vehicles, the Eco Display provides gear shift recommendations to optimize fuel efficiency. These recommendations are based on the vehicle’s speed and engine load.
- Upshift Recommendation: The Eco Display may suggest shifting to a higher gear even if the engine doesn’t seem to be straining. This is because higher gears generally result in lower engine speeds, which reduces fuel consumption.
- Downshift Recommendation: In certain situations, the Eco Display may recommend shifting to a lower gear to improve acceleration or maintain speed when climbing hills. However, be mindful of over-revving the engine, as this can negatively impact fuel efficiency.
2.5 Monitoring Real-Time Fuel Consumption
The real-time fuel consumption display provides an immediate measure of your driving efficiency. This allows you to see the direct impact of your driving habits on fuel consumption.
- High MPG (Miles Per Gallon): Indicates efficient driving. You are consuming fuel at a low rate, which is good for your wallet and the environment.
- Low MPG: Suggests inefficient driving. You are consuming fuel at a high rate. Try adjusting your driving habits to improve fuel efficiency.
3. Optimizing Your Driving for Eco Mode
To truly master the Eco Display and maximize fuel efficiency, you need to adopt specific driving techniques. These techniques focus on smoothness, anticipation, and efficient use of the vehicle’s momentum.
3.1 Smooth Acceleration and Deceleration
The key to efficient driving is smoothness. Avoid jerky acceleration and hard braking. Instead, strive for gradual and controlled changes in speed.
- Gentle Acceleration: When accelerating, apply the throttle smoothly and gradually. Avoid “stomping” on the gas pedal, as this wastes fuel.
- Anticipatory Deceleration: Anticipate stops and slow down early by releasing the accelerator and allowing the vehicle to coast. This minimizes the need for hard braking and conserves energy.
3.2 Maintaining a Steady Speed
Maintaining a constant speed is more fuel-efficient than constantly accelerating and decelerating. Use cruise control on highways to maintain a steady pace and reduce fuel consumption.
- Cruise Control: Engage cruise control on long, straight stretches of road to maintain a consistent speed. Be mindful of traffic conditions and disengage cruise control when necessary.
- Avoid Speeding: Speeding not only increases the risk of accidents but also significantly reduces fuel efficiency. Adhere to speed limits and maintain a safe following distance.
3.3 Efficient Gear Shifting (Manual Transmissions)
If you drive a manual transmission vehicle, pay close attention to the Eco Display’s gear shift recommendations. Shifting at the optimal points can significantly improve fuel efficiency.
- Upshift Early: Shift to a higher gear as soon as possible without lugging the engine. This lowers engine speed and reduces fuel consumption.
- Downshift Judiciously: Downshift only when necessary to maintain speed or accelerate. Avoid downshifting unnecessarily, as this increases engine speed and wastes fuel.
3.4 Utilizing Coasting Techniques
Coasting is one of the most effective ways to conserve fuel. Whenever possible, release the accelerator and allow the vehicle to coast, especially when approaching intersections or descending hills.
- Anticipate Traffic: Scan the road ahead and anticipate traffic flow. Release the accelerator early when approaching red lights or slowing traffic.
- Descend Hills in Gear: When descending hills, leave the vehicle in gear and release the accelerator. This allows the engine to act as a brake and prevents the vehicle from accelerating excessively.
3.5 Proper Tire Inflation
Maintaining proper tire inflation is crucial for fuel efficiency. Underinflated tires increase rolling resistance, which reduces fuel economy.
- Check Tire Pressure Regularly: Check your tire pressure at least once a month and inflate your tires to the recommended pressure specified in your vehicle’s owner’s manual or on the sticker located on the driver’s side doorjamb.
- Use a Tire Pressure Gauge: Invest in a reliable tire pressure gauge to ensure accurate readings.
- Inflate When Tires Are Cold: Check and inflate your tires when they are cold, as tire pressure increases with temperature.

4. Maintenance Tips for Eco-Friendly Driving
In addition to adopting efficient driving habits, regular maintenance is essential for maximizing fuel economy and minimizing emissions.
4.1 Regular Oil Changes
Regular oil changes are crucial for maintaining engine efficiency. Old or dirty oil can increase friction and reduce fuel economy.
- Follow Recommended Intervals: Follow the oil change intervals specified in your vehicle’s owner’s manual.
- Use the Right Oil: Use the recommended oil type and viscosity for your vehicle.
- Consider Synthetic Oil: Synthetic oil can provide better protection and improve fuel efficiency compared to conventional oil.
4.2 Air Filter Replacement
A clean air filter is essential for proper engine performance and fuel economy. A clogged air filter restricts airflow, which can reduce engine efficiency.
- Check Air Filter Regularly: Check your air filter regularly and replace it when it’s dirty or clogged.
- Follow Recommended Intervals: Follow the air filter replacement intervals specified in your vehicle’s owner’s manual.
4.3 Spark Plug Maintenance
Faulty or worn spark plugs can reduce engine efficiency and increase emissions.
- Inspect Spark Plugs Regularly: Inspect your spark plugs regularly and replace them when they’re worn or damaged.
- Use the Right Spark Plugs: Use the recommended spark plug type for your vehicle.
4.4 Tire Alignment
Proper tire alignment is essential for even tire wear and optimal fuel economy. Misaligned tires can increase rolling resistance and reduce fuel efficiency.
- Check Alignment Regularly: Check your tire alignment regularly, especially if you notice uneven tire wear or if your vehicle pulls to one side.
- Align After Suspension Work: Have your tires aligned after any suspension work.
4.5 Fuel Injector Cleaning
Dirty fuel injectors can reduce engine efficiency and increase emissions.
- Use Fuel Injector Cleaner: Use a fuel injector cleaner periodically to keep your fuel injectors clean.
- Professional Cleaning: Consider having your fuel injectors professionally cleaned if they are severely clogged.

10. Is there a difference between Eco Display and Eco Mode?
Yes, Eco Display is a feature that provides feedback on driving habits, while Eco Mode is a setting that adjusts the vehicle’s performance to maximize fuel efficiency. Eco Mode typically reduces throttle response and modifies shift patterns to conserve fuel.
